San Francisco Gala 2026

The San Francisco Gala is The Ireland Funds’ largest West Coast event, helping to raise key funding for hundreds of Irish charities and causes. 

The 2026 San Francisco Gala held on Friday, March 6 marked the 50th anniversary of The Ireland Funds. The black-tie celebration was held at the St. Francis Hotel and honored global life sciences leader & Agilent CEO Padraig McDonnell with The Ireland Funds Corporate Leadership Award. San Francisco Ireland Funds VP Marjorie Muldowney welcomed a vibrant crowd and spoke about San Francisco’s legacy – the city where the No Mind Left Behind Scholarship program began; where Seamus Heaney helped conceive The Ireland Funds Literary Award to invest in the careers of young Irish writers; and where The Ireland Funds Women in Leadership luncheon was launched 20 years ago. The Ireland Funds President & CEO Caitriona Fottrell spoke of 2025 as the most impactful year in The Ireland Funds’ grantmaking history, delivering over $58.5m to organizations throughout the island of Ireland, helping to make1,300+ grants and scholarships possible. AMD Senior VP Ruth Cotter provided a glowing introduction to Padraig McDonnell, describing his early roots in Cavan to his ascent as Agilent CEO. In his leadership role, Padraig has spearheaded exceptional expansion; further empowering customers in their scientific achievements.

Following a warm introduction by Celine Kennelly of The Irish Pastoral Center, Consul General Micheal Smith was presented with The Ireland Funds Distinguished Leadership Award. A native of Armagh, Consul General Micheal Smith has been a highly collaborative partner to many, building bridges between Ireland and the Western United States, supporting the diaspora community by promoting trade, culture, education, and philanthropy. Immensely popular and admired for his bright and upbeat energy, Consul General Smith has immersed himself in the service of our community. Micheal paid tribute to the Irish community and particularly to his fellow honoree, Padraig McDonnell. He also gave a fond salute to his wonderful wife Claire who has brought sparkle and warmth to many Bay Area gatherings. Micheal closed with a rousing rendition of A Song for Ireland; a moving moment for the audience and a standing ovation followed. The Smiths will be much missed when Micheal takes on his new role as Ireland’s Ambassador to the Kingdom of Saudi Arabia later in 2026.

Almost 400 guests from the spheres of technology, business, law, and the arts attended the Gala, along with Board Directors Amy Roberti, Meagan Levitan, and Ruth Cotter.
